Classic Pancakes Recipe

Ingredients (Serves 2-3)


  • 1 cup (120g) all-purpose flour

  • 2 tablespoons sugar

  • 1 teaspoon baking powder

  • 1/2 teaspoon baking soda

  • 1/4 teaspoon salt

  • 3/4 cup (180ml) buttermilk (or regular milk)

  • 1/4 cup (60ml) milk

  • 1 large egg

  • 2 tablespoons melted butter (or oil)

  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ract (optional)

  • Butter or oil for cooking


Instructions

  1. Mix Dry Ingredients:
    In a large bowl, whisk together the flour, sugar, baking powder, baking soda, and salt.

  2. Mix Wet Ingredients:
    In another bowl, whisk together the buttermilk, milk, egg, melted butter, and vanilla extract.

  3. Combine:
    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and gently stir until just combined. Do not overmix—it’s okay if there are a few lumps.

  4. Heat the Pan:
    Heat a non-stick skillet or griddle over medium heat. Lightly grease with butter or oil.

  5. Cook the Pancakes:
    Pour about 1/4 cup of batter onto the skillet for each pancake. Cook until bubbles form on the surface and the edges look set (about 2-3 minutes). Flip and cook for another 1-2 minutes, or until golden brown.

  6. Serve:
    Serve warm with your favorite toppings like maple syrup, fresh fruit, whipped cream, or butter.
